No, there's no need to water your crops on the last day of the season in Stardew Valley. All crops will wither and die when the season changes, regardless of whether they are watered. Focus on gathering your final harvest and preparing your farm for the new season instead.

  1. What happens to crops at the end of the season in Stardew Valley? All crops wither and die when the season changes, regardless of whether they are watered.
  2. How should I prepare for a new season in Stardew Valley? Gather your final harvest, remove dead crops, and plan your planting for the upcoming season.
